I play Tile World. It’s available in Trisquel’s repositories. You move the character with the arrow keys. The objective is to reach the goal of each level. Doing so involves finding your way through mazes, dodging monsters and solving puzzles. Each level consists of a grid of 32×32 tiles. There is a fixed set of different tiles, all with different characteristics. Many people have made their own levels and shared them online.

GPLv2 http://wiki.flightgear.org/GNU_General_Public_License . And the data is freely shareable. But beware. Full aircraft setup ~8gb Full world scenery: ~90gb Altough you can download the scenery you'd like with http://wiki.flightgear.org/TerraMaster and well, with just Europe, Japan and the west coast of the US you can do it with 40-50GB. And by activating Terrasync, if you just fly between 4-5 countries... you are fine with less than 10gb.

Simple: because high-end, modern video game development is expensive. Think millions of dollars. Almost all libre games are done by volunteers in their spare time, and the few commercial libre games out there are done by individuals (and not extremely rich individuals).

GNUchess is a Chess engine. PyChess is a Chess client. These two are not comparable; a Chess engine is basically an AI, while a Chess client is an interface to play Chess with either a Chess engine or another human. In fact, PyChess can use GNUchess.

Games I play: Nexuiz, 0 AD, Freeciv, FreeOrion, SuperTuxKart. If you want something Quake-like, Nexuiz is probably your best bet in the repos. 0 AD is something of a cross between Rise of Nations and Total War, while Freeciv is a Civ II clone and FreeOrion a Galactic Civilisations clone. SuperTuxKart is a racing game with similar mechanics to Mario Kart. My favourite games in the non-free world (before I left it) were Fallout 2 and Morrowind.

Nexuiz is obsolete at this point; the original Nexuiz is no longer updated, and the name Nexuiz is now used for a proprietary remake. The continuation of classic Nexuiz's development is Xonotic.
